2026 planner choice by MecadnaC in PlannerAddicts

[–]shansaysstuff 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Kokuyo Jibun Techo Biz Diary Refill ~ 3rd year in a row with this one ~ because I want a dated, vertical, weekly layout with 24-hour time blocks with a little extra space above and below for notes. I look at planners every year but never find another one that ticks all the boxes. So many don't have 24 hours! (Hobonichi fits the bill but I think their pages are ugly.) I buy the Biz version because I like the premium Mio paper and I just buy the refill because I don't like the way the planner slides around inside the cover. I don't put a cover on it so it looks like crap by the end of the year.

help me find my dream physical planner! by Sudden_Platform_5841 in PlannerAddicts

[–]shansaysstuff 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I think the lines not grids desire may be the hardest to meet. If you can get past the grids, I second the recommendation of the Kokuyo Jibun Techo. It has TONS of extra pages in there you can use for to-do lists, notes, and goal-setting. Also has moon phases. The First Kit comes with 2 extra booklets you could use for your purposes. I buy the yearly refills because I don't like the way the book slides around inside the cover. They're cheaper too. I like the Biz version because it uses really fabulous premium Mio paper. I get them at Jet Pens.

That said, the Kokuyo Campus Vertical Diary and the Midori Gradation Diary both have lines but not grids. No moon phases though.

You can see pictures of all the planners at Jet Pens all on one page here: https://www.jetpens.com/blog/The-Best-Planners-for-2026/pt/97
